Easy Rounding to Nearest Cent Calculator Online

A tool designed to approximate a monetary value to the closest hundredth of a currency unit, typically a dollar or euro. For example, an amount of $3.456 would be adjusted to $3.46, while $3.454 would be adjusted to $3.45. This process ensures consistent and standardized financial reporting.

This method of approximation is crucial in accounting, sales tax calculation, payroll processing, and various other financial applications. Accurate approximation prevents discrepancies in financial records, which are essential for audits, regulatory compliance, and maintaining trust in financial transactions. Historically, manual calculations were prone to error; automated solutions minimize these risks and improve efficiency.

7+ Solve! Missing Variable Loan Calculator Online

A financial tool designed to compute one of several key values related to a loan, given the others. For example, if the loan amount, interest rate, and loan term are known, it can calculate the monthly payment. Conversely, if the monthly payment, interest rate, and loan term are known, it can determine the original loan amount. This type of calculator addresses scenarios where a user needs to find a single unknown quantity within the standard loan formula.

Such a tool provides significant utility in financial planning. It allows individuals to explore different loan scenarios, assess affordability, and make informed decisions about borrowing. From a historical perspective, manual loan calculations were cumbersome and time-consuming, requiring specialized knowledge. The development of automated tools, including digital calculators, has democratized access to loan analysis, empowering individuals to better manage their finances and negotiate loan terms effectively. Its benefits extend to both borrowers and lenders, facilitating transparency and streamlining the loan process.

9+ Easy Concrete Calculator by Square Feet: Estimate Now!

Calculating the required volume of concrete for a project, based on the area to be covered, is a common task in construction and landscaping. This calculation utilizes the dimensions of the area in square feet and the desired depth of the concrete pour. For instance, to determine the necessary concrete for a 100 square foot patio that needs to be 4 inches (0.33 feet) thick, the calculation would be 100 sq ft x 0.33 ft = 33 cubic feet.

Accurate determination of material quantities is paramount to project success. It prevents overspending on excess materials and avoids costly delays caused by insufficient supply. Historically, these calculations were performed manually, introducing the possibility of human error. The ability to quickly and accurately determine material needs reduces waste, optimizes budget allocation, and streamlines the construction process.

Find Your Ideal Aerobic Heart Rate Zone Calculator!

An instrument designed to estimate target ranges for cardiovascular exertion during physical activity. This estimation is typically based on an individual’s maximum heart rate, often approximated using age-based formulas, and provides a suggested range of heartbeats per minute to optimize aerobic benefits. For example, a calculator might determine that for a 40-year-old individual, an appropriate range for aerobic training falls between 120 and 150 beats per minute.

Properly utilizing such a calculation aids in enhancing cardiovascular fitness, improving endurance, and promoting efficient fat burning. Its historical context lies in the development of exercise physiology, where the quantification of physiological responses to physical stress became a key component of training regimens. Benefits include optimized workout effectiveness, reduced risk of overexertion, and personalized fitness planning. The capacity to monitor and adjust exercise intensity based on these target zones contributes significantly to achieving fitness goals safely and effectively.

6+ Tips: How to Calculate Service Level (Easy!)

The measurement of the percentage of customer interactions that meet a defined performance standard is crucial for evaluating operational efficiency. For example, an organization might define success as answering 80% of incoming calls within 20 seconds. The resulting percentage indicates the degree to which the organization meets this predefined service target.

Effective service level calculation provides insights into customer satisfaction, resource allocation, and overall performance. Consistently achieving target outcomes demonstrates operational proficiency, potentially leading to improved customer loyalty and reduced operational costs. Its roots lie in queuing theory and operations management, evolving alongside advancements in technology and customer expectations.

9+ Simple Ways: How to Calculate Log Board Footage Fast

Determining the usable volume of lumber within a log, typically measured in board feet, is a fundamental calculation in forestry and woodworking. Board footage represents the amount of lumber theoretically obtainable from a log, based on its dimensions. A board foot is defined as a piece of lumber 1 inch thick, 12 inches wide, and 12 inches long, or 144 cubic inches. This calculation serves as an estimation, as actual yield varies due to factors like taper, defects, and sawing methods.

Accurate lumber volume estimation provides numerous benefits. It facilitates fair pricing in timber sales, allowing buyers and sellers to establish a reasonable value based on the potential yield. It also supports efficient resource management by enabling sawmills and woodworkers to plan projects and minimize waste. Historically, various formulas and tables have been developed to simplify these calculations, reflecting the enduring importance of lumber volume estimation in the wood industry. Understanding how to estimate accurately saves money, time, and natural resources.

7+ Easy Ways: Calculate YoY Growth in Excel

Year-over-year (YoY) growth represents the percentage change in a metric when comparing one period (typically a month, quarter, or year) to the corresponding period from the previous year. This calculation provides insight into how a business or value is performing relative to its immediate past. For example, to determine YoY sales growth for Q2 2024, sales from Q2 2024 are compared to sales from Q2 2023.

Understanding yearly growth is vital for tracking business performance, identifying trends, and making informed strategic decisions. It allows for a standardized comparison, mitigating the effects of seasonal fluctuations that can skew shorter-term analyses. Analyzing these values over time can reveal patterns, potential problems, or areas of significant expansion, providing valuable information for investors and stakeholders. Historically, this type of analysis provided a clear measure of the overall health and trajectory of an organization.

9+ Easy Time Lapse Photography Calculator Tips & Tricks

A tool designed to compute the parameters necessary for creating a time-lapse sequence. Such a device assists in determining the ideal interval between shots, the total shooting duration, and the ultimate video length, allowing photographers to achieve a specific visual effect. For example, a photographer aiming to condense a 24-hour period into a 30-second video at 30 frames per second would utilize this calculation to determine the required capture interval.

The utilization of such a device streamlines the planning process for time-lapse projects, contributing significantly to the efficiency and success of the endeavor. It prevents issues such as insufficient image capture, which would result in an unacceptably short final video, or excessively frequent shooting, leading to vast amounts of unnecessary data. Historically, these calculations were performed manually, a process prone to error and time-consuming. The advent of automated tools has democratized the creation of high-quality time-lapses.

Free Weighted Average Interest Rate Calculator Online

A tool exists to determine the average interest rate across multiple debts or investments, considering the principal balance of each. This computation provides a single, representative interest rate reflecting the overall cost of borrowing or the return on investment. For example, if an individual holds two loans, one with a $10,000 balance at 5% and another with a $20,000 balance at 7%, this calculation would yield a single, blended rate, accurately representing the overall interest burden.

This calculation is crucial for financial planning and debt management. It offers a consolidated view of interest expenses, simplifying budgeting and facilitating informed decisions about debt consolidation or investment strategies. Historically, such calculations were performed manually, a time-consuming and error-prone process. The advent of automated tools has greatly improved accuracy and efficiency, empowering individuals and institutions to manage their finances more effectively.

Use 7+ Best Midpoint Formula Microeconomics Calculator Tools

The calculation of percentage change between two points is a frequent task in microeconomics. A particular method addresses potential inconsistencies arising from using either the initial or final value as the base for calculating this change. This method computes percentage change by dividing the change in a variable by the average of its initial and final values. This yields a result that is independent of the direction of change, offering a consistent measurement whether a variable increases or decreases.

This methodology is valuable in assessing elasticity, a concept central to microeconomics. Elasticity measures the responsiveness of one variable to a change in another, such as the change in quantity demanded in response to a change in price. Accurate elasticity calculations are essential for businesses to make informed pricing decisions, predict changes in consumer behavior, and assess the impact of market interventions. Its consistent application provides a standardized approach, facilitating comparisons across different markets and time periods. Initially developed to address limitations in basic percentage change calculations, it has become a standard tool in economic analysis due to its precision and ease of interpretation.
